Default Loss of a great man

I just learned that Bill Bentley had passed away. As many of you might remember he picked up the pieces of the old Flathead Forum and made it into a terrific site. He also established the Techno-Source with Flathead related technical offerings.

And, finally, Bill helped me get my original printing of Flathead Facts books done by a company he was familiar with in Chicago. He was a great friend and loved our old Fords.
